review: a cancelled turn keeps its trace, and a quiet box still expires (V-629)

Two defects found reviewing the PR.

The insert ran on the turn's own context, so a caller that hung up or timed out
cancelled it. That is exactly the turn worth having. It now runs detached, with
a one-second bound of its own, because a write must not hold the reply.

Retention was enforced on write alone, so a box that goes quiet for a month kept
every row until the next sixty-fourth turn. pruneTracesOnStart closes that, and
RoutingTraceRetention is exported so the daemon reads the same number the store
enforces.

## Retention, and why it is two answers
**Raw trace: 14 days.** `routingTraceRetention` in `internal/store/routingtraces.go`. That
**Raw trace: 14 days.** `store.RoutingTraceRetention` in `internal/store/routingtraces.go`. That
is the life of a diagnosis with room for a weekend. The bound is an age and not a row
count. The useful question is what she did this week, and a busy Tuesday must not push last
Friday out.

- **Nothing here leaves the box.** The rule that the owner's notes and facts are never
search input covers this table too. No query source reads it, and no upstream engine can.

- **Retention is enforced on write and again at start.** `WriteRoutingTrace` prunes every
64th row, which is hours at human rate. `pruneTracesOnStart` covers the case write alone
cannot. A box that goes quiet keeps every row until the next sixty-fourth turn. Without
the start-time prune, the bound would hold only for a box in daily use.
- **Deletion already exists.** `Store.Wipe` drops every table the database reports, so
`mavend -wipe -confirm-wipe` covers this one with no list to edit.
